APPELLATE SIDE,BOMBAY
M. S. KARNIK, J
SADANAND GANGARAM KADAM – Appellant
Versus
DIRECTORATE OF ENFORCEMENT AND ANR – Respondent


JUDGMENT :

1. This is an application for bail by the applicant who is accused No.1 in ECIR/MBZO-I/57/2022 (hereafter ‘ECIR’ for short) for which Special Case No. 634 of 2023 is filed before the Special Court designated under the Prevention of Money-Laundering Act, 2002 (hereafter ‘PMLA’ for short) against the applicant and other accused for offence under Section 3 punishable under Section 4 of the PMLA. The facts relevant to a decision of this application are thus:

2. On 20/06/2011, one Shri Vibhas Rajan Sathe purchased Gat No. 446 at Dapoli, Ratnagiri. Mr. Sathe made an application to the Sub-Divisional Officer on 21/07/2017 for conversion of the said land to non- agricultural (‘NA’ for short) use and for building permission. The NA permission and building permission was granted on 12/09/2017. Shri Sathe sold the said land to Shri Anil Parab on 19/06/2019 under a duly registered sale deed for the consideration paid by cheque/bank transfer. It is alleged that to conceal the identity of Shri Anil Parab, the sale deed was executed in 2019 though the transaction took place in 2017. All permissions were at the behest of Shri Anil Parab.
